Game Story
Tennessee overwhelms Kent State 71-0
Tennessee defeated Kent State 71-0 in Week 3 of the 2024 regular slate, finishing with a 740-112 edge in total yards, and scoring 3 passing touchdowns and 6 rushing touchdowns.
Tennessee set the terms early in a game that finished 71-0. Nico Iamaleava pass complete to Chris Brazzell II for 53 yds for a TD (Max Gilbert KICK) came with {'seconds': 56, 'minutes': 5} left in the first quarter, giving Tennessee the first major swing.
Tennessee's box score carried the story: 740 total yards, 456 rushing yards, and 284 passing yards. Kent State finished with 112 total yards, including 54 on the ground and 58 through the air.
Tennessee converted 9-15 on third down, went 3-4 on fourth down, the turnover count was 0-0, Tennessee led 65-0 at halftime. The explosive highlight was Nico Iamaleava pass complete to Chris Brazzell II for 53 yds for a TD (Max Gilbert KICK).

Analysis
Game Breakdown
| Statistic | Tennessee | Kent State |
|---|---|---|
| Total Yards | 740 | 112 |
| Passing Yards | 284 | 58 |
| Rushing Yards | 456 | 54 |
| First Downs | 32 | 8 |
| Third Down Efficiency | 9-15 | 2-12 |
| Fourth Down Efficiency | 3-4 | 0-0 |
| Total Penalties (Yards) | 5-54 | 2-7 |
| Turnovers | 0 | 0 |
| Completions / Attempts | 16-25 | 9-16 |
| Rushing Attempts | 55 | 32 |
| Passing TDs | 3 | 0 |
| Rushing TDs | 6 | 0 |
| Kicking Points | 15 | 0 |
| Possession Time | 31:50 | 28:10 |
